Description
Clark has to interview a murderer up for parole. The case has haunted him since he found the files as a child and he opportunistically used his father's name to access the first interview. The murderer persuades Clark to investigate the mine which was the crime scene. The secrets and twists Clark discovers are as complicated and unpredictable as the network of abandoned iron mines in Harriman St. Park. Clark is caught in a threeway trap and must choose between preserving his father's reputation, possibly letting a child murderer go free, and keeping the job he spent his life perfecting.

Person
Born in Northern New Jersey, Tom Albright has seen more of the world behind the curtain than the average person.Tom is inspired by real life events and experiences that were disruptive in the idyllic suburban town where he grew up. The topics in the Adventures of Clark Westfield are those that shaped his life. In each of Tom's "Adventures of Clark Westfield" books, institutional corruption, indifference to suffering, abuse of power and revisionist history are the undercurrents of the character's journey much as they are for all of us in real life.Clark Westfield and his adventures are the author's attempt to observe, explain and come to terms with various dimensions of the human spirit and the surprises our world brings.
